STRAWBERRY SHORTCAKE OREO BALLS

Description

These Strawberry Shortcake Oreo Balls combine the sweet flavors of golden Oreos with cream cheese and freeze-dried strawberries. Perfect for a quick dessert or party treat, they are easy to make and guarantee smiles with every bite!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 36 golden oreo cookies finely crushed (15.25 oz pkg.)
  • 8 oz. brick cream cheese softened
  • 1 lb. almond bark candi-quik, melted
  • 12 oz freeze dried strawberries finely crushed

Instructions

  • Crush the Golden Oreo cookies using a blender, food processor, or by placing them in a sealed bag and smashing with a meat mallet. Stir the mixture intermittently for even consistency.
  • Combine the crushed Oreos with softened cream cheese until well incorporated.
  • Finely crush the freeze-dried strawberries in a blender or chop into small pieces. Mix them into the cookie mixture thoroughly.
  • Using a cookie scoop, portion about 1.5 tablespoons of the mixture and roll each into a ball. Place the balls on a parchment-lined cookie sheet.
  • Freeze the balls for 20-30 minutes before dipping in chocolate.
  • Melt the candy coating in the microwave for about 1 minute 20 seconds, stirring until smooth. Return to the microwave in short intervals if necessary.
  • Dip each ball into the melted chocolate and return them to the lined pan.
  • For decoration, mix pink or red food coloring into the leftover chocolate, then drizzle over each ball using a snipped plastic bag. Crush the reserved Oreo filling and sprinkle it over the top of the drizzled chocolate.
  • Once set, trim any excess chocolate pooled around the bottoms of the Oreo balls for a neat presentation.

Notes

For best results, crush Oreos in batches for a finer consistency.
Experiment with different chocolate coatings like milk or semi-sweet for varied flavors.
Ensure the almond bark is fully melted before dipping to achieve a smooth coating.
